Pomaks
Pomaks can mean:
~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~
- Muslim Bulgarians, the descendants of Bulgarian Christians who converted to Islam under the Ottomans. Their name is usually traced to the words помъчен ("tortured") or помагач ("collaborator")." They speak Bulgarian as mother tongue and do not mix with the country's ethnic Turks and other Muslims. Bulgaria does not recognise Pomaks as a separate ethnic group but as a religious minority.
- Members of the Greek Muslim minority who speak the pomak dialect, closely related to Bulgarian, and number some 30,000 in the Greek region of Thrace. They are not recognised as a separate minority but rather form part of the wider Muslim minority.
- Muslim Slavs in the Republic of Macedonia are also called Pomaks as well as Torbeshes or Poturs.
